Hire Nursing Care
Sometimes ordinary support is not enough. When a baby or young child needs extra nursing care, parents seek not only expertise but also calm, trust, and someone who can carefully observe what is needed at home.
This guidance is intended for parents who want to use private nursing care or are looking for a pgb nurse for their baby or young child. Always with attention to the medical context and the daily life of the family.
Based on experience
28+ years
Experience in neonatology, care for premature and newborn infants with complex care needs, complemented by expertise in infant behavior, sensory processing, and feeding issues.
View backgroundWho is this care intended for?
This form of guidance is suitable for parents who need extra nursing expertise at home and require a calm, experienced professional who sees both the child and the family.
For a vulnerable start
For example, after prematurity, a hospital stay, an intensive start, or when a lot of care and observation is still needed at home.
For additional care needs at home
For parents who notice that care at home is more specialized than expected and need nursing support, coordination, and expert observation.
For questions about feeding and regulation
When feeding, restlessness, sleeping, sensory processing, or resilience play a role and you want these aspects to be viewed with both a medical and developmental perspective.
In private or pgb care
For parents who consciously want to arrange extra care or are looking for appropriate nursing support through a personal budget (pgb) arrangement.
Where can support be provided?
The exact approach always depends on the care needs, the home situation, and the required nursing involvement. It is not only about procedures but also about observation, coordination, and reducing pressure within a family.
Nursing Observation
Careful observation of the child, the strain, the signals, and the daily care moments.
Parental Support
Explanation, reassurance, and practical support so parents feel more in control and confident at home.
Coordination around feeding and regulation
With attention to resilience, sensory processing, comfort, and the child's daily rhythm.
Collaboration and continuity
Care can be adjusted where necessary to the existing medical or paramedical guidance around the child.
Private or through pgb
Private nursing care
For parents who want to arrange additional nursing care outside the regular route, with attention to customization and continuity.
Deployment as a pgb nurse
For parents seeking expert, involved nursing support within a personal budget (pgb) arrangement that suits their child and family situation.
Because every care need is different, we first carefully consider what is appropriate and feasible. This way, the support remains not only professional but truly tailored to what is needed.
Why parents choose Daniëlle
Daniëlle Kempers is a neonatal nurse and baby coach with more than 28 years of experience in newborn care. Her work has always focused on one question: what does a baby truly need to feel safe and comfortable during a vulnerable phase?
Over the years, she has worked with premature babies, newborns, and babies with complex care needs. She also deepened her knowledge of baby behavior, sensory processing, and feeding problems, and provided training to maternity nurses, youth nurses, and other healthcare professionals.
That combination of clinical experience, keen observation, and calm guidance makes parents feel seen and ensures children receive care that is not only expert but also tailored.
Background
Neonatal nurse, baby coach, trainer of healthcare professionals, and specialist in care for babies with a vulnerable start.
